Martin Neubauer is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Biomaterials and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Martin Neubauer has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 669 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Surfaces, Coatings and Films, 5 papers in Biomaterials and 5 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Martin Neubauer’s work include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(6 papers), 3D Printing in Biomedical Research (4 papers) and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(3 papers). Martin Neubauer is often cited by papers focused on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(6 papers), 3D Printing in Biomedical Research (4 papers) and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(3 papers). Martin Neubauer coll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Netherlands and Switzerland. Martin Neubauer's co-authors include Andreas Fery, Wolfgang J. Parak, M. Weidenbach, Raimo Hartmann, Wilhelm T. S. Huck, Xin Liu, Fiona M. Watt, Shaohua Ma, Manuela Natoli and Yujie Ma and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Langmuir.
